Warm Cinnamon Apple Pie

Ingredients
Pie Dough
330 gr flour
1 teaspoon salt
120 gr butter
10 tablespoons water
3 tablespoons oil

Cinnamon Apple Filling
4 golden delicious apples –peeled and chopped
150 g brown sugar
2 tablespoons flour
2 tablespoons butter
1 teaspoon cinnamon

In a bowl, mix all pie ingredients together.
Transfer to the pie dish.
Mix all apple filling ingredients together in a large bowl then spoon apple filling into pastry dish. Fold up edges of pastry over filling, then cover with remaining pastry and flute edges.
Make some holes with fork in top crust for venting.
Bake the pie at 200° for 45-50 minutes or until golden brown. Serve warm or at room temperature.
